Shaka Hislop

Shaka Hislop

Clubs played for: Reading, Newcastle United, West Ham United, Portsmouth, FC Dallas (1992-2007)

Born: 1969

Birthplace: Hackney, London

Position: Goalkeeper

Biography: Kept goal for the First Division title winning side in 2002/3 having arrived from Newcastle United the previous year. Retained the number 1 jersey until Alain Perrin took over as boss and preferred Sander Westerveld. An international with Trinidad & Tobago, Hislop then returned to his old club West Ham. He is now working in the media for ESPN and regularly commentates on Italian and Spanish League matches. Was named the as the first winner of the PFA Special Merit Award in 2005 for his services to football and has been inducted into Trinidad & Tobago's Hall of Fame. England Under 21 & full international with Trinidad & Tobago.
